Job Title: Architect Location: Birmingham Salary: £38-45,000 DOE About the company: A well-established architectural practice based in Birmingham, this firm is recognised for its collaborative culture, high design standards, and commitment to delivering creative and practical architectural solutions across a diverse range of sectors. The practice encourages professional growth, teamwork, and innovation, providing an environment where architects can develop their leadership and design skills while contributing to the successful delivery of complex projects. The Architect will play a key role within the design team, typically leading the day-to-day running of a primary project while supporting colleagues across others in development. The position offers the opportunity to work closely with clients, consultants, and partners while developing a leadership presence within the studio. Benefits Competitive salary and structured career progression toward Senior Architect and Associate level Support for RIBA and ARB continued professional development (CPD) Opportunity to mentor junior staff and develop project leadership skills Exposure to a diverse range of architectural projects A collaborative studio environment promoting innovation and teamwork Active encouragement to attend training courses, seminars, and professional events Networking and professional development opportunities through industry eventsDaily Duties Lead the day-to-day running of architectural projects, reporting to Associates and Partners Coordinate and manage design teams, ensuring projects are delivered on time and within budget Liaise directly with clients, consultants, and contractors throughout all project stages Manage project costs against fees and support partners in financial control Oversee the design process from concept to completion, ensuring quality and compliance with RIBA standards Prepare and issue design documentation, reports, and presentations Chair and record design team and site meetings as required Administer contracts and assist with project programming and scheduling Undertake measured building surveys and manage planning and building control submissions Support and guide junior team members in design, detailing, and project administration Maintain accurate records of site visits, communications, and project documentation Use CAD and BIM software (Revit/AutoCAD), Adobe Photoshop, and Microsoft 365 tools effectively Participate in weekly team meetings and contribute to broader office functions and initiatives Engage in business development activities and represent the practice at industry eventsIdeal Candidate Fully qualified Architect with ARB registration (or equivalent international qualification) Holds RIBA Part 1, 2, and 3 qualifications from an accredited institution (or equivalent with UK NARIC recognition) Experienced in project running, team coordination, and client liaison Strong design and technical skills with a thorough understanding of RIBA work stages Proficient in Revit, AutoCAD, Adobe Creative Suite, and Microsoft 365 Excellent communication, presentation, and organisational abilities Demonstrated ability to work autonomously and manage multiple priorities A proactive mentor with an interest in developing junior staff Commitment to professional development and long-term career growth within the practice To apply, please contact KAZ on (phone number removed) OR alternatively, send your updated CV and Portfolio across to I hope to hear from you soon
